[haiku-bugs] Re: [Haiku] #12613: app_server handles overlay hooks incorrectly.

  • From: "rudolfc" <trac@xxxxxxxxxxxx>
  • Date: Mon, 25 Jan 2016 20:20:36 -0000

#12613: app_server handles overlay hooks incorrectly.
----------------------------------+-----------------------------
   Reporter:  rudolfc             |      Owner:  axeld
       Type:  bug                 |     Status:  new
   Priority:  normal              |  Milestone:  Unscheduled
  Component:  Servers/app_server  |    Version:  R1/Development
 Resolution:                      |   Keywords:  overlay setmode
 Blocked By:                      |   Blocking:
Has a Patch:  0                   |   Platform:  All
----------------------------------+-----------------------------

Comment (by rudolfc):

 Hi,

 By the way, I saw that the last set mode is buffered over system restarts.
 Also the app_server apparantly buffers the overlay hooks, also over
 restarts.

 The driver won't export the hook on first system start probably, because
 there was no mode set before and for instance the 'old' colorspace in the
 'previously saved mode' will be zero.

 Once the driver does export them (second boot probably), currently it does
 not matter what the driver tries to tell the app_server after that, since
 the app_server now uses the cached hooks.

 Of course, that's not meant to be as I explained in the ticket
 description.

 Rudolf.

--
Ticket URL: <https://dev.haiku-os.org/ticket/12613#comment:2>
Haiku <https://dev.haiku-os.org>
Haiku - the operating system.

Other related posts: